Sat 936015463379089

decimal
187203.463379089
degree
0°187203′1731″463379089‴
percentile
44.572164971843165%
name
hfiwugcagya
cycle
0
epoch
0
period
92
block
187203
offset
463379089
timestamp
rarity
common